Red Lick Baseball 9/6/22
Game 1
McLeod 1 Red Lick 0
Game 1 was a hard fought game that resulted in the McLeod Longhorns taking the win 1-0. Levi Price went the distance pitching 4 innings, surrendered 2 hits while having 7 strikeouts on the mound. The Mustangs were led at the plate by Miller Whitt with a double and a single and Trevor Hendershott with two singles. Collin Jackson, Jayden Hadaway and Braydan Maynard all chipped in a single each.
Game 2
Red Lick 5 McLeod 1
The Mustangs recorded the win in game 2, 5-1 as a result of timely hitting and great defensive play. Trevor Hendershott started on the mound for the Mustangs and recorded the win, pitching 2 innings and striking out 3 Longhorns. With the Mustangs going into the top of the 3rd up 2-1, Miller Whitt hit a bases loaded 2-run double to put the Mustangs ahead 4-1. Paxton Gerber stole home plate on the next pitch to secure the win at 5-1. The Mustangs were led at the plate by Miller Whitt with a double and Trevor Hendershott and Tim Thompson chipped in a single a piece.

It's that time of the year when we report on our STAAR results from the previous year. While we know STAAR scores aren't the only measure of success for our students, it is one measure we prepare for and are proud of how our students and teachers perform.
This year our campus and district received an A rating. One criteria we are extremely proud of is School Progress, which measures how much all our students grew. Receiving an A for School Progress is quite an honor.
We are proud of our students, parents, and teachers!
